General Mills (GIS) Misses Q3 EPS by 9c, Misses on Revenue; Offers Guidance
General Mills (NYSE: GIS) reported Q3 EPS of $0.64, $0.09 worse than the analyst estimate of $0.73. Revenue for the quarter came in at $4.4 billion versus the consensus estimate of $4.41 billion.
